Compensation Structure

Base Compensation

  • Full-Time Position
  • 40 Hours Per Week
  • Hourly Wage: $21.50/hour
  • Weekly Base Pay: $860

Sales Performance Commission

The compensation plan is designed to reward high-performing team members who consistently drive registrations and revenue growth.

Commission Eligibility

To qualify for commission payouts, team members must achieve:

Minimum Goal: 10 Program Registrations Per Week

Once the weekly minimum is achieved:

  • Earn 10% commission on generated registration revenue
  • Commission paid weekly or bi-monthly 

Performance Accelerator Bonus

In addition to regular commission earnings, high-performing team members are eligible for six-week performance bonuses.

Tier 1 Performance

15 Registrations Per Week Average

  • Standard 10% commission paid during the six weeks
  • Additional 5% performance bonus paid at week six
  • Total effective commission: 15%

Example:

  • 90 registrations over six weeks
  • $27,000 revenue generated
  • 15% commission value = $4,050
  • 10% commission already paid = $2,700
  • Six-week bonus payout = $1,350

Tier 2 Performance

20 Registrations Per Week Average

  • Standard 10% commission paid during the six-week period
  • Additional 10% performance bonus paid at week six
  • Total effective commission: 20%

Example:

  • 120 registrations over six weeks
  • $36,000 revenue generated
  • 20% commission value = $7,200
  • 10% commission already paid = $3,600
  • Six-week bonus payout = $3,600
